DescripTion
The
LTC
4260
Hot Swap™ controller allows a board to be
®
safely inserted and removed from a live backplane. Using
an external N-channel pass transistor, the board supply
voltage can be ramped up at an adjustable rate. An I
interface and onboard ADC allow monitoring of board
current, voltage and fault status.
The device features adjustable analog foldback current
limit with latch off or automatic restart after the LTC4260
remains in current limit beyond an adjustable time-out
delay.
The controller has additional features to interrupt the host
when a fault has occurred, notify when output power is
good, detect insertion of a load card and power-up in
either the on or off state.
